Here are some sources you might find useful. Dive Gear Express - BCD Parts and ComponentsI bought a nearly new SeaTec horsecollar that turned to have been run over or something... The hard plastic parts were all crushed. DGX had everything to restore this thing to new and I've had years of good service from it since then. The second thing I was going to recommend is a "SwimIt"... Lightweight airline CO2 vest in a wearable packet. I don't like wearing BCDs but I like the idea of emergency flotation. The SwimIt was developed for open water swimmers to wear on their thigh. I converted mine to wear on my weight belt. I have actually used it once in a semi-emergency... A fellow diver had run out of air from a free flow and this of course left him with no inflation for his BC on the surface. I was able to help with my little SwimIt CO2 inflated vest. I've been wearing my SWimIt on my weightbelt since about 2012. I bought another one a couple of years ago just as a spare. And now I can't seem to locate them online. I hope they're still around as this has been the perfect solution for me.
